Rob Pope is the real-life Forrest Gump. In this episode, Rob shares his incredible journey of running across America - nearly five times - covering a staggering 15,700 miles in just 422 days. Discover the motivation behind his epic adventure, the challenges he faced, and the lessons he learned about resilience and mental strength.
In this episode, you'll hear about:
· Rob's personal story and the impact of his mother's legacy on his journey.
· The planning and execution of his ambitious run, including the unique challenges of running solo and pushing a stroller.
· The physical and mental hurdles he overcame, including injuries and the loneliness of long-distance running.
· Heartwarming encounters with strangers along the way and the support he received from the American people.
· The emotional highs and lows of completing such a monumental feat and the unexpected post-run depression he experienced.
Rob also discusses his book, "Becoming Forest," and his popular podcast, "How to Be Superhuman." Whether you're an athlete, a fan of inspiring stories, or someone looking to find motivation in your own life, this episode is full of insights and encouragement.
